AM 08: Drahtlose Datenschnittstelle: Unterschied zwischen den Versionen
(16 dazwischenliegende Versionen von 3 Benutzern werden nicht angezeigt) | |||
Zeile 2: | Zeile 2: | ||
Dieser Wiki-Beitrag ist Teil eines Projektes, welches im Rahmen vom [[Fachpraktikum_Elektrotechnik_(WS_16/17)|Fachpraktikum Elektrotechnik]] im 5. Semester [http://www.hshl.de/mechatronik-bachelorstudiengang/ Mechatronik] absolviert wurde. Ziel des Beitrags ist es, eine nachhaltige Dokumentation zu schaffen, welche die Ergebnisse festhält und das weitere Arbeiten am Projekt ermöglicht. | Dieser Wiki-Beitrag ist Teil eines Projektes, welches im Rahmen vom [[Fachpraktikum_Elektrotechnik_(WS_16/17)|Fachpraktikum Elektrotechnik]] im 5. Semester [http://www.hshl.de/mechatronik-bachelorstudiengang/ Mechatronik] absolviert wurde. Ziel des Beitrags ist es, eine nachhaltige Dokumentation zu schaffen, welche die Ergebnisse festhält und das weitere Arbeiten am Projekt ermöglicht. | ||
Autoren: | Autoren: Marcel Mertens , René Joswig | ||
Betreuer: [[Benutzer:Ulrich_Schneider| Prof. Schneider]] | Betreuer: [[Benutzer:Ulrich_Schneider| Prof. Schneider]] | ||
Zeile 14: | Zeile 14: | ||
*Einarbeitung in die bestehenden Ardumowers-Unterlagen | *Einarbeitung in die bestehenden Ardumowers-Unterlagen | ||
*Planung und Beschaffung der Bauteile | *Planung und Beschaffung der Bauteile | ||
* | *Einbau der Realtime Clock | ||
*Aufbau und der Schnittstelle (z.B. WLAN) | *Aufbau und der Schnittstelle (z.B. WLAN) | ||
*Visualisierung und Speicherung der Messdaten auf dem PC mit MATLAB | *Visualisierung und Speicherung der Messdaten auf dem PC mit MATLAB | ||
Zeile 26: | Zeile 26: | ||
= Einleitung = | = Einleitung = | ||
Im Rahmen des Fachpraktikums Elektrotechnik im fünften Fachsemesters des Studiengang Mechatronik wurde das Gemeinschaftsprojekt Ardumower ins Leben gerufen. Um dieses Projekt zu bewältigen wurde das Projekt in viele kleine Teams aufgeteilt. Unser Team hat sich mit dem Thema der Drahtlosen Schnittstelle beschäftigt. | |||
Um den Rasenmäher mit einem Überwachungs-Pc zu kontrollieren musste eine WLAN Verbindung hergestellt werden. | |||
= Projektdurchführung = | = Projektdurchführung = | ||
== Projektplan == | == Projektplan == | ||
Dieser Projektplan zeigt die Meilensteine des Projektes: | |||
1. Einarbeitung in Ardumower | |||
2. Erstellen einer Einkaufsliste (BOM) | |||
3. Verbinden des WIFI-Modul | |||
4. Programmierung des Controllers | |||
5. Test des Teilprojektes | |||
== Verwendete Bauteile == | == Verwendete Bauteile == | ||
- Arduino Uno | |||
- ESP8266 WiFi Modul | |||
- I2C RTC DS1307 AT24C32 Real Time Clock | |||
- Verbindungskabel | |||
- Breadboard | |||
= Ergebnis = | = Ergebnis = | ||
Nach anfänglichen Schwierigkeiten kann das WiFi Modul über den seriellen Monitor eine WLAN Verbindung herstellen und die Realtime Clock kann dort die genaue Uhrzeit ausgeben. <br /> [[Datei:Arduino mit WiFi-Modul.jpg|150px]] | |||
= Zusammenfasung = | = Zusammenfasung = | ||
Abschließend lässt sich sagen, dass die ersten Tests mit der Arduino Software wenig Komplikationen hervorriefen, jedoch die Implementierung in Matlab nicht geklappt hat. | |||
== Ausblick == | == Ausblick == | ||
Da das Testprogramm sehr gut lief, muss dieses Teilprojekt in den Ardumower implementiert werden. | |||
Da das System steckbar gemacht wurde, muss es nur mit dem Hauptcontroller verbunden werden und die Programmierung hinzugefügt werden. | |||
= Weiterführende Links = | = Weiterführende Links = | ||
*[http://wiki.ardumower.de/index.php?title=Deutsche_Version Ardumower Wiki] | *[http://wiki.ardumower.de/index.php?title=Deutsche_Version Ardumower Wiki] | ||
*[https://www.marotronics.de/ESP8266-WIFI-Wlan-Serial-Modul-ESP01-fuer-Arduino Web-Shop: WiFi Modul] | *[https://www.marotronics.de/ESP8266-WIFI-Wlan-Serial-Modul-ESP01-fuer-Arduino Web-Shop: WiFi Modul] | ||
*[http://wiki.ardumower.de/index.php?title=Realtime_clock Wiki: Realtime clock] | |||
= Unterlagen = | = Unterlagen = |
Aktuelle Version vom 9. Januar 2017, 11:37 Uhr
Dieser Wiki-Beitrag ist Teil eines Projektes, welches im Rahmen vom Fachpraktikum Elektrotechnik im 5. Semester Mechatronik absolviert wurde. Ziel des Beitrags ist es, eine nachhaltige Dokumentation zu schaffen, welche die Ergebnisse festhält und das weitere Arbeiten am Projekt ermöglicht.
Autoren: Marcel Mertens , René Joswig
Betreuer: Prof. Schneider
Aufgabe
Aufbau einer Drahtlosschnittstelle zu einem Überwachungs-PC
Erwartungen an die Projektlösung
- Einarbeitung in die bestehenden Ardumowers-Unterlagen
- Planung und Beschaffung der Bauteile
- Einbau der Realtime Clock
- Aufbau und der Schnittstelle (z.B. WLAN)
- Visualisierung und Speicherung der Messdaten auf dem PC mit MATLAB
- Erstellen Sie ein faszinierendes Video, welches die Funktion visualisiert.
- Test und wiss. Dokumentation
Schwierigkeitsgrad
- Mechanik:
- Elektrotechnik: *
- Informatik: **
Einleitung
Im Rahmen des Fachpraktikums Elektrotechnik im fünften Fachsemesters des Studiengang Mechatronik wurde das Gemeinschaftsprojekt Ardumower ins Leben gerufen. Um dieses Projekt zu bewältigen wurde das Projekt in viele kleine Teams aufgeteilt. Unser Team hat sich mit dem Thema der Drahtlosen Schnittstelle beschäftigt.
Um den Rasenmäher mit einem Überwachungs-Pc zu kontrollieren musste eine WLAN Verbindung hergestellt werden.
Projektdurchführung
Projektplan
Dieser Projektplan zeigt die Meilensteine des Projektes:
1. Einarbeitung in Ardumower
2. Erstellen einer Einkaufsliste (BOM)
3. Verbinden des WIFI-Modul
4. Programmierung des Controllers
5. Test des Teilprojektes
Verwendete Bauteile
- Arduino Uno
- ESP8266 WiFi Modul
- I2C RTC DS1307 AT24C32 Real Time Clock
- Verbindungskabel
- Breadboard
Ergebnis
Nach anfänglichen Schwierigkeiten kann das WiFi Modul über den seriellen Monitor eine WLAN Verbindung herstellen und die Realtime Clock kann dort die genaue Uhrzeit ausgeben.
Zusammenfasung
Abschließend lässt sich sagen, dass die ersten Tests mit der Arduino Software wenig Komplikationen hervorriefen, jedoch die Implementierung in Matlab nicht geklappt hat.
Ausblick
Da das Testprogramm sehr gut lief, muss dieses Teilprojekt in den Ardumower implementiert werden. Da das System steckbar gemacht wurde, muss es nur mit dem Hauptcontroller verbunden werden und die Programmierung hinzugefügt werden.
Weiterführende Links
Unterlagen
YouTube-Video
→ zurück zum Hauptartikel: Fachpraktikum Elektrotechnik (WS 16/17)